1966 Chevrolet Bel Air Station Wagon 9 passenger, power steering, brakes, A/C, 5-year 100%
complete body off restoration, over $70K invested!
Custom one of a kind 350 High-Performance Engine built by Engine Factory, 400+ HP, 4-Barrel Holley 650 cfm
Carburetor, MSD Ignition & distributor, March Serpentine Pulley System, High torque starter, 2 1/2" Exhaust expands
to 4" Rinehart Racing Chrome tips, Sanderson ceramic shorty headers, Dual exhaust with Quick Time Performance
Electric Exhaust Cutouts, Flowmaster Delta 44 mufflers, 3 speed manual 3 on the column shifter, Braided lines,
4-Row Champion Radiator with dual electric fans,4-wheel power disc brakes, 4-way Digital individual airbag adjustment AirRide Technology with three programmable
settings, Blue Halo headlights & running light, Tinted windows, New Boss 338 Gunmetal gray rims and tires (front
17x8 rear 20x10).
All trim, grill, handles, latches, emblems, mirrors and bumpers have been converted to Chrome or Re-chromed,
interior dash has been electronically chrome painted for new car original appearance! Interior seats, door
panels, carpet and headliner have been professional reupholstered with old school factory look including the
addition of 3-row fold down backwards facing seat. Floor panel and Air-ride compartment has been insulated to
reduce both noise and heat.
Pefect-Fit Custom Cooler by Classic Auto Air has been installed providing original factory look but with modern
electronic functioning vents and better air flow.

Chevy Corvette Stingray "colorizer" lets you chase the rainbow

Thu, 14 Feb 2013

After you've convinced your better half to let you buy a new Corvette, then comes the hard part... actually figuring out which 'Vette you want. While Chevrolet has yet to release the official configurator for the 2014 Corvette Stingray, it did give us something else to kill some time playing around with.
The C7 Corvette "colorizer" recently went online, and it lets you look at the car in all of its available colors and wheel options from four different angles so that when this car does go on sale, you know exactly which one you want. It includes the Corvette's full pallet of colors including Torch Red, Laguna Blue and the hue you see above, Velocity Yellow. Toss in the black wheels, and we're sold. If you have some time this afternoon, be sure to check it out the Corvette colorizer for yourself, and even if you don't have the time, we've put together a gallery with all of the possible color combinations.

Artist imagines eerie world where cars have no wheels

Thu, 24 Jan 2013

The wheel ranks right up there with the telescope and four-slice toaster in the pantheon of inventions that have moved humankind forward. But what if a circle in three dimensions had never occurred to anyone, and we all had just moved on without it? Perhaps we'd be driving around in Lucas Motors Landspeeders with anti-gravity engines. Or maybe we'd have the same cars we do today, just without wheels.
That's the thought experiment that seems to have led French photographer Renaud Marion to create his six-image series called Air Drive. The shots depict cars throughout many eras of motoring that look normal except for one thing: they have no wheels. The models used include a Jaguar XK120, Cadillac DeVille (shown above), Chevrolet El Camino and Camaro, and Mercedes-Benz SL and 300 roadsters.
Perhaps one day when our future becomes our past, you'll be able to walk the street and see with your own eyes the rust and patina of age on our nation's fleet of floating cars. Until then, Monsieur Marion's photographs will have to do.
